Colomba Platino
The Risignolo Estate
Colomba Platino is made with Insolia grapes grown on the Risignolo Estate. Created for the first time in 1959, this elegant white is fresh but at the same time bold and well structured. It is one of the best known whites for connoisseurs and clearly shows its close bond with its territory of origin.
PRODUCTION AREA - Western Sicily, towns of Salemi and Gibellina. Risignolo Estate.
GRAPE VARIETY - Insolia
TYPE - White.
CLASSIFICATION - Typical geographical indication (IGT Terre Siciliane).
SOIL - Mixed composition, mainly siliceous-clayey.
ALTITUDE - about 300 meters above sea level.
VINEYARD - Vertical shoot positioning trellised vines, with a density of 4,500 plants per hectare and low yield (50 - 60 hl/ha).
CLIMATE - Mild and wet winters with extremely dry and windy springs and summers with sharp differences in temperature.
HARVEST - By hand, from the 2nd to 4th week of September.
VINIFICATION - Very soft pressing of the grapes. Only the first pressing must is used. Slow fermentation at 16°-17°C for about 15 days and then long contact with yeasts.
AGEING - At controlled temperature up to spring to favor the natural clarification. For at least two months in bottle at controlled temperature.
TASTING NOTE
Colour - bright straw yellow with greenish highlights.
Bouquet - intense, delightfully fruity, with character.
Flavour - fresh, balanced and persistent. Same scents perceived by the nose.ALCOHOL: 12.5% vol*
(* Depending on the year, the analytical values may vary slightly)
SERVING TEMPERATURE - 10°-12°C.
RECOMMENDED WITH - Excellent with shellfish, seafood and fish.1ST YEAR OF PRODUCTION - 1959 harvest.
